Understanding Organic Cooking Oil
Organic cooking oil is derived from plants grown without synthetic pesticides, herbicides, or fertilizers. Furthermore, organic standards typically prohibit the use of genetically modified organisms (GMOs), which are common in conventional crops like soy and canola. The processing methods also differ significantly; organic oils are often extracted using mechanical processes, such as expeller pressing or cold pressing, rather than chemical solvents like hexane, which are frequently used to maximize the yield of conventional seed oils.
These differences in farming and production form the core of the debate over whether switching to organic cooking oil is worthwhile. The primary considerations revolve around potential health advantages related to reduced chemical exposure and the broader environmental footprint of organic agriculture.
Health Implications: Organic vs. Conventional
When evaluating the health aspects, several points emerge:
- Pesticide Residues: Organic cooking oils contain significantly fewer pesticide residues compared to conventional oils because the source crops are grown without synthetic chemicals. While regulatory bodies state that residues on conventional produce are generally within safe limits, some consumers prefer to minimize exposure.
- GMOs: Organic certification ensures that the oil is non-GMO. Although the health effects of consuming GMOs are widely debated and generally considered safe by major health organizations, avoiding them is a priority for many.
- Nutrient Content: The nutritional difference in macronutrients (fats) between organic and conventional oils is often minimal. However, some studies suggest that organic foods, including oils like olive oil, may contain higher levels of antioxidants and beneficial fatty acids, which could offer enhanced health benefits.
- Processing: The method of extraction is arguably more important than the organic label for health. Unrefined, cold-pressed oils (which are often organic to maintain purity) retain more natural nutrients and antioxidants compared to highly refined oils.
Environmental and Ethical Considerations
Beyond personal health, the choice to buy organic has significant environmental and ethical dimensions.
- Farming Practices: Organic farming practices are generally more sustainable. They help build soil health, conserve water, and support biodiversity by avoiding harmful chemical runoff into waterways.
- Carbon Footprint: Research suggests that organic farming can release less greenhouse gases than conventional methods, primarily due to not using energy-intensive synthetic nitrogen fertilizers. Traditional organic olive groves, for instance, have been shown to sequester nearly double the amount of CO2 per kilogram of oil produced compared to intensive modern groves.
- Chemical-Free Production: Avoiding chemical solvents like hexane in organic oil production reduces the release of these substances into the environment and ensures no residues remain in the final product.
Comparison Table: Organic vs. Conventional Cooking Oil
| Feature | Organic Cooking Oil | Conventional Cooking Oil |
|---|---|---|
| Pesticides | Prohibited (minimal residue) | Permitted (residues generally below limits) |
| GMOs | Prohibited (Non-GMO) | Often used (especially canola, soy, corn) |
| Extraction (Seed Oils) | Typically mechanical (expeller/cold pressed) | Frequently chemical (using solvents like hexane) |
| Environmental Impact | Generally lower (better soil, biodiversity) | Generally higher (fertilizer use, runoff) |
| Cost | Higher | Lower |
| Nutrient Retention | Potentially higher in unrefined types | May be lower due to refining processes |
Making the Decision: Is Organic Worth It?
The decision of whether to exclusively use organic cooking oil depends on individual priorities.
Reasons to Choose Organic:
- Minimize Chemical Exposure: If you want to reduce your intake of potential pesticide residues and avoid GMOs, organic is the safer choice.
- Support Sustainable Agriculture: Buying organic supports farming practices that are better for soil health, water quality, and biodiversity.
- Prioritize Processing Quality: Organic certification often goes hand-in-hand with less-refined oils (like organic extra virgin olive oil), which many consider superior in quality and flavor.
Reasons Why Conventional Might Be Acceptable:
- Cost Efficiency: Conventional oils are significantly more affordable, which is a major factor for many households.
- Nutritional Equivalence (Mostly): For basic nutritional content (fats), the differences are often not substantial enough to impact overall health significantly, provided a balanced diet.
- High-Heat Cooking: Highly refined conventional oils often have higher smoke points, making them more suitable and stable for deep frying or searing than many unrefined organic oils.
Conclusion
Should cooking oil be organic? It is not strictly necessary for basic nutrition, as conventional oils can be healthy options (e.g., non-organic extra virgin olive oil). However, choosing organic cooking oil offers distinct advantages, including reduced exposure to pesticides and GMOs, and support for more environmentally friendly and sustainable agricultural practices. For consumers prioritizing purity and environmental impact, the higher cost of organic oil may be justified.
